About the Internship

This Intern I Solutions Specialist internship is designed for students who are or were part of an undergraduate or post-graduate degree program and who have or will graduate between May 2023 - August 2025. As a FedEx intern, you'll work on projects directly related to your degree, gaining valuable, real-world experience.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ist with the planning and execution of Corporate Sales initiatives, including analytics, project management, research, and report development.
  • Document processes and procedures, analyze effectiveness, and make recommendations for process improvement.
  • Support the FedEx Solutions team, which consists of three organizations: Customer Solutions, Global Sales Operations (GSO), and Small Business & Enablement.
  • Work closely with the Customer Solutions team on supply chain consultation, solutions design, new customer implementations, and supply chain analysis.
  • Collaborate with the GSO team to support the global sales force with core sales operations systems and processes.
  • Contribute to the Small Business & Enablement team in developing and executing the overall small and medium market strategy.
